I was attempting to compare a currancy chart from another vender (ACM) with my NT currancy chart (for $EURUSD) and discovered that the respective times were 6 hours different - that is, they each started their 'day' in different time zones, with NT being 6 hours ahead of ACM. What time zone are NT charts based on? and can I set that? and how?

Hi,
Thank you for your post. The NinjaTrader charts are based on your computer clock. What you can do is to change your 'Session Begins' and 'Session Ends' time of your charts. You can do this by right clicking in the Chart, select Properties and then change 'Session Begins' and 'Session Ends' and click OK. Vince
